AS we all know the public facilities in the town centre remain closed, unfortunately, and this was Test Valley Borough Council’s (TVBC) decision while supporting the new toilet scheme.
As a local business owner in the town, I speak to a lot of the public and I must say, they do not appreciate having to walk around in circles trying to find toilet facilities, not just for them, but for the elderly and the disabled.
I’d recently been shown that Mrs Amy Attrill has started a petition to get an additional ‘changing places’ to the toilets in Andover. Now what I don’t understand is that it said they have the support from Test Valley Borough Council leader Phil North, even though he is onboard with this other scheme.
Surely it is wise to just open the toilets back up and stop wasting money, or are we still running in circles?
Laura Cooper, Bridge Street, Andover.
